Freelander comes from the perfect combination of Mike O’Connell, who seems to have the Midas touch in creating value driven brands and all-star California winemaker Larry Levin. Together, they’ve given birth to a number of brands you may have heard of, Pavillon, Grayson Cellars, Hanging Vine and Block Nine.
The Freelander wines are made to be immediately appealing and user friendly and they do just that. I tasted the Pinot blind the other day and I thought it was excellent but then I heard the price. I don’t know what’s a couple steps above excellent, but now it’s that.
The grapes for the wines are selected from several sources throughout California Larry makes the wine in St Helena. With over 30 years of experience making wines in Napa for Quintessa and Turnbull, the big, bold California style is what he excels at making. He takes great pride in producing wines that are driven by their varietal character and have balance, all while providing tremendous value.

The newly released Fiancetto Howell Mt. Cabernet is a dream – a gorgeous, elegant dark-fruited Cabernet Sauvignon that is it picks up time in the glass, unfurls its full signature of cedar laced cassis nose and mid palate of chocolate-covered cherries and savory spices. Only four palates of this (224 cases) were made off a gorgeous, sprawling high elevation spot 1500 feet above sea level. It’s full and plush and finishes fresh and oh so long. The price is crazy for Howell Mountain Cabernet but that’s what Ry Richards and Fiancetto is all about.

This is a really exciting new release in the collection of single-vineyards from the Wagner Family, and arguably the most interesting one of the bunch. This is the only Pinot Noir in the Caymus collection that has the advantage of being from a natural Pinot Noir haven in the Russian River Valley. Dairyman Vineyard’s proximity to the pacific ocean, with its morning fog and afternoon coastal breezes allows for an even and elongated growing season, with super concentrated and expressive grape clusters that help make this Dijon clone Pinot Noir one that you need.
